Legal team argues in Pennsylvania court that sexual assault charges from 2004 incident should be dropped because DA declined to prosecute him in the pastBill Cosby’s legal team launched its argument to drop the sexual assault charges against him on Tuesday,calling the former Pennsylvania district attorney who declined to prosecute the comedian and actor as the first witness. Cosby, 78, or was charged with felony aggravated indecent assault on 30 December 2015 for an alleged sexual assault that took set at his home in 2004. Cosby was accused of urging Andrea Constand,who was 31 at the time, to consume pills and wine before assaulting her. Continue reading...
